Does anyone have the wiring diagram for installing a battery kill switch with the three wire alternator?

65 Coronet with stock upgraded voltage regulator.

NHRA wants the battery disconnect to kill the engine. The only way to get that to work for me
was to install a toggle switch to shut off the alternator before they flipped the switch.

what am i missing?
 
Disconnect the negative battery post? --> no power to the coil
 
Need to kill batt and Ign1 circuit at the same time. So more than the diagram, you need a dual switch ( two inputs, two outputs )

It won't work, alt keeps feeding both polarities.
 
Something like this, but can be spliced just right after the bulkhead and will be cutting not just coil but also regulator and everything from the Ign1 circuit.

Search it as 6 post kill switch


( I don't get the resistor there, but as far I have searched on web, it comes with the switch )
